Strong Protection Against Corrosion and Water Damage

  • One of the primary concerns in marine applications is corrosion. When metals and composites are exposed to moisture and salt, deterioration can occur over time.
  • Therefore, vinyl ester resin in marine applications provides excellent resistance to corrosion and water penetration. Moreover, osmotic blistering is often prevented due to its low permeability. As a result, boat structures remain intact and durable for extended periods.

Versatile Use Across Boat Building Applications

  • Another key advantage is its versatility. Vinyl ester resin in marine applications is widely used in hulls, decks, and structural components.
  • Moreover, it is often applied as a barrier coat to prevent water ingress. In many cases, it is used to enhance both protection and strength. Therefore, it plays a vital role in modern boat construction.
